    "My fight style is 'He who hits and runs away lives to fight another day'. And thats what I did for 29 years. I tried to hit and get away. And I did. I got away with it'"

    -ESPN Classic Documentary


    Now try and tell me that Pep wouldnt be labeled a runner by all of you Floyd, Spinks, Dirrell detractors.
